在当今金融科技迅猛发展的时代,利用人工智能技术来辅助投资决策已成为可能。长短期记忆网络(Long Short-Term Memory,简称LSTM)作为深度学习中一种强大的时序建模方法,被广泛应用于预测和洞察金融市场动态。本文将揭秘如何通过LSTM技术洞察基金持仓动态,助你把握投资先机。
一、LSTM技术简介
LSTM是一种特殊的循环神经网络(RNN),能够有效地处理和预测时间序列数据。相较于传统的RNN,LSTM通过引入门控机制,能够有效地避免梯度消失和梯度爆炸问题,从而在长序列建模中表现出色。
二、LSTM在基金持仓动态洞察中的应用
1. 数据准备
要利用LSTM技术洞察基金持仓动态,首先需要收集相关数据。这些数据通常包括:
- 基金的基本信息,如基金代码、基金经理、成立时间等;
- 基金的历史净值、收益率等;
- 基金持仓的股票代码、持股比例等;
- 相关宏观经济指标、行业指数等。
2. 特征工程
在将数据输入LSTM模型之前,需要进行特征工程。特征工程主要包括以下步骤:
- 数据清洗:去除缺失值、异常值等;
- 数据归一化:将不同量纲的数据转换为相同的量纲,便于模型学习;
- 构建特征:根据业务需求,提取与基金持仓动态相关的特征,如股票收益率、成交量等。
3. 模型构建
构建LSTM模型,主要包括以下步骤:
- 确定网络结构:选择合适的LSTM层数、神经元数量等;
- 损失函数与优化器:选择合适的损失函数和优化器,如均方误差(MSE)和Adam优化器;
- 训练模型:将预处理后的数据输入模型进行训练,调整模型参数。
4. 模型评估
训练完成后,需要对模型进行评估。常用的评估指标包括准确率、召回率、F1值等。此外,还可以通过交叉验证等方法评估模型的泛化能力。
5. 洞察基金持仓动态
通过训练好的LSTM模型,可以预测基金未来一段时间内的持仓动态。具体步骤如下:
- 预测未来一段时间内的股票收益率、成交量等特征;
- 根据预测结果,判断基金未来可能调仓的股票;
- 结合其他投资策略,制定投资方案。
三、案例分析
以某基金为例,通过LSTM技术洞察其持仓动态,预测其未来可能调仓的股票。具体操作如下:
- 收集该基金的历史净值、收益率、持仓数据等;
- 构建特征,包括股票收益率、成交量、市盈率等;
- 训练LSTM模型,预测未来一段时间内的股票收益率;
- 根据预测结果,筛选出可能被调仓的股票;
- 结合其他投资策略,制定投资方案。
四、总结
通过LSTM技术洞察基金持仓动态,可以帮助投资者提前了解基金的投资方向,从而把握投资先机。当然,在实际应用中,投资者还需结合自身投资策略和市场情况,综合判断。此外,LSTM技术并非万能,投资者在应用时应保持谨慎。
